Developer learning catalog
Do you need to write code to integrate with other data sources, extend core system functionality, or build a complex application?
The following catalog is organized from core knowledge to specific domains, and from most basic to most advanced. If content exists in multiple formats, we'll let you know, so that you can choose the training format that best meets your needs.
Build
Content | Description | Format | Length |
---|---|---|---|
Introduction to developing with the Power Platform | So, you want to be a Microsoft Power Platform developer! This learning path is the first step in learning about platform, tools, and the ecosystem of Microsoft Power Platform. | Free, self-paced online learning path | 1 hr 51 min |
Extend
Content | Description | Format | Length |
---|---|---|---|
Extending the Power Platform Microsoft Dataverse | Create client scripting, perform common actions with client script, and automate business process flow with client script is covered in this learning path. Learn about what client script can do, rules, and maintaining scripts. Discover when to use client script as well as when not to use client script. | Free, self-paced online learning path | 3 hr 37 mins |
Extending Microsoft Power Platform Microsoft Dataverse | Getting started with extending Microsoft Power Platform Microsoft Dataverse can be overwhelming. This learning path looks at the tools and resources needed for extending Microsoft Power Platform. We'll start with looking at the SDKs, the extensibility model, and event framework. This learning path also covers when to use plug-ins. Configuration of plug-ins as well as registering and deploying plug-ins. | Free, self-paced online learning path | 2 hr 3 min |
Work with Dataverse Web API | Learn about working with the Dataverse Web API | Free, self-paced online learning path | 2 hr 5 min |
Integrate Dataverse Azure solutions | Gain an in-depth overview of options available within Dataverse to integrate data and events to Azure. | Free, self-paced online learning path | 2 hr 1 min |
Microsoft Power Power Platform Developer | The Microsoft Power Platform helps organizations optimize their operations by simplifying, automating and transforming business tasks and processes. In this course, students will learn how to build Power Apps, Automate Flows and extend the platform to complete business requirements and solve complex business problems. Power Apps Developers will learn how to create a technical design; configure Common Data Service; create and configure Power Apps; configure business process automation; extend the user experience; extend the platform; develop Integrations. | Instructor-led in person or online training, cost varies by region and partner | 5 days |
App Creation
Content | Description | Format | Length |
---|---|---|---|
Work with data in a Power Apps canvas app | Do you need to connect an app to access data? Then this learning path is for you. It will focus on how to connect to data sources. It also will show you how to use filtering, conditions, and other functions to shape your data and write data to your data source. | Free, self-paced online learning path | 2 hr 44 min |
Exam
Content | Description | Format |
---|---|---|
Microsoft Power Platform Developer | This exam measures your ability to accomplish the following technical tasks: create a technical design; configure Microsoft Dataverse; create and configure Power Apps; configure business process automation; extend the user experience; extend the platform; develop integrations. | Exam, cost varies by region |
Feedback
https://aka.ms/ContentUserFeedback.
Coming soon: Throughout 2024 we will be phasing out GitHub Issues as the feedback mechanism for content and replacing it with a new feedback system. For more information see:Submit and view feedback for